I'm not sure if the upstream zstd's seek support is considered stable enough to support here, or what the most desirable interface would be from a TranscodingStreams perspective, but it would definitely useful if this feature was useable with CodecZstd.

Even if the upstream seekable format is still considered experimental, it may still be worthwhile to support here; the referenced thread makes it seem like more downstream usage of the experimental API would motivate further development/codification of the seekable format.
